How Does A Balance Siphon Work?

Once the vapor has forced the hot water out, the counterweight activates a spring-loaded snuffer which smothers the flame and allows the initial chamber to cool down thus lowering pressure (creating a vacuum) and causing the brewed coffee to seep in.

How does a balance Syphon coffee maker work?

The Belgian Balance Siphon brewer invention of the mid-18th century works by placing coffee grounds in the brew flask, and water is place in the Vacuum Flask over a Spirit Burner—this Flask is affixed to a Balance Lever Making use of gravitational energy, vacuum and vapor pressure to brew you a delicious cup.

How do you use a Belgian balance siphon?

In a vertical siphon, one bulb-shaped chamber with coffee in it is stacked over top of another with water in it, with a heat source placed beneath the lower bulb. The vapor pressure causes the water to ‘head north’ and enter the chamber with the coffee, where the coffee begins to brew.

How much ground coffee is used in coffee siphon?

For siphon brewing, a 1:15 coffee to water ratio is recommended. This means 1 part coffee to 15 parts water. For the recipe below, I used 27 grams of ground coffee with 400 grams of water.

What is the best pour over coffee to water ratio?

Pour Over Coffee Ratio We recommend a water to coffee ratio of 16:1 or 15:1 if you prefer a more potent cup This means 16 grams of water for every gram of coffee. To calculate how much coffee you need, weigh the amount of water you want to brew and divide that by 16. That will give you the amount of coffee to grind.

What alcohol do you use in a siphon coffee maker?

If your siphon is getting sooty quickly, you may want to confirm you are using ethanol or denatured alcohol instead of isopropyl alcohol.

How do you store a siphon coffee filter?

Store the filter in a container of cold water in the fridge It’s important that the filter stays wet, and isn’t able to dry out. We recommend boiling the filter in a pot of water every few weeks to keep it clean.
